   > Thanks for the thorough root-cause analysis — the three-part approach is 
sound. I left two inline comments about (1) the retry-once logic potentially 
replaying non-idempotent operations, and (2) whole dispatcher calls now running 
inside the synchronized classloader boundary. Both can be resolved together by 
keeping `fn` limited to pure normalization and moving the dispatcher call back 
outside the boundary.
   
   @yuqi1129 
   Thanks for the thorough review — both issues are now addressed in a new 
commit (`71d0bb2`).
   
   **Comment 1 — retry logic in `withCapability`**
   
   Added a package-private `CatalogWrapperClosedException extends 
IllegalStateException` thrown exclusively at the entry of `doWithCapabilityOps` 
(before `fn` has a chance to run). `withCapability` now retries only on this 
dedicated type, so any `IllegalStateException` raised by `fn` itself 
mid-execution is never silently retried. The `isClosed()` heuristic is gone.
   
   **Comment 2 — dispatcher calls inside the synchronized boundary**
   
   Restricted `fn` to pure normalization (CPU-only, no external I/O) across all 
affected sites:
   
   - `TableNormalizeDispatcher.createTable` — 6 normalization steps, each in 
its own `withCapability` call; `dispatcher.createTable` is outside.
   - `TableNormalizeDispatcher.alterTable` / 
`FilesetNormalizeDispatcher.alterFileset` / `ViewNormalizeDispatcher.alterView` 
— each uses a `Pair` to bundle the two normalized values (matching your 
suggested pattern), then calls the dispatcher outside.
   - `PartitionNormalizeDispatcher` (all 6 methods) — `Pair`-based 
normalization inside; dispatcher outside. For `listPartitionNames` and 
`listPartitions` that also need output normalization, a second lightweight 
`withCapability` call is used after the RPC completes.
   
   Lock hold time drops back to O(normalization) — microseconds — eliminating 
per-catalog serialization and the eviction-thread stall risk. And since `fn` is 
now a pure function, the retry is inherently safe regardless of the exception 
type.
